2 questions - Caught Red Handed

1) Can you comment on what is involved in the reset.
2) Can it be performed stand up in the hands (no table needed)

Reset of the deck is easy...without getting specific, nothing crazy here.
Per the unedited demonstration portion of the video, you can see that although a black table/mat is there, it isn't needed at all. In the video, it's used to set the card box upon. You could re-pocket the box just as easily
But, during the actual trick, the table isn't required at all...check it out again.
